In terms of FRED, we...

  • Constructed a transposon library in Pseudomonas, identifying two positive hits sensitive to a variety of tailings pond toxins.

  • Submitted and electrochemically characterized the function of two novel hydrolase enzymes from E. coli, demonstrating the validity and potential of a triple-output system with high sensitivity and little background noise.

  • Designed and wet-lab verified a kinetic model of electrochemical gene expression.

  • Designed both hardware and software for a biosensor prototype.
